How We Picked the Best Curling Iron Set with Multiple Barrel Sizes

We focused on sets that offer a practical range of barrel sizes, useful heat features, and accessories that improve everyday styling. For a Curling Iron Set with Multiple Barrel Sizes, versatility matters most, but we also considered barrel material, warm-up speed, safety features, and whether the kit includes extras like gloves, clips, brushes, or a straightener.

Quick Comparison

Choose smaller barrels if you want tighter curls and more defined texture. Go with larger barrels for soft bends, volume, and blowout-style waves. Combo kits with a thermal brush or flat iron are best for shoppers who want one purchase to cover multiple looks.

Key Buying Factors for a Curling Iron Set with Multiple Barrel Sizes

Barrel Range

Look for a spread that includes small, medium, and large options. A wider range gives you more control over curl tightness and finish.

Barrel Material

Ceramic and tourmaline barrels are popular because they help distribute heat more evenly and can be gentler on hair than basic metal-only options.

Temperature Control

Adjustable heat is important for all hair types. Fine or damaged hair generally needs lower temperatures, while thick or resistant hair may need more heat to hold a style.

Ease of Use and Safety

Interchangeable barrels should lock in securely, and a comfortable handle, swivel cord, auto shutoff, and included heat glove can make a big difference during styling.

Included Extras

Some kits add thermal brushes, crimpers, clips, or flat irons. These are worthwhile if you want more than curls from the same kit, but they are not essential if your main goal is wave and curl variety.

Who Should Buy Which Curling Iron Set with Multiple Barrel Sizes?

If you want the most styling flexibility, choose a larger all-in-one kit with several barrel sizes and accessories. If you mainly want waves and occasional curls, a simpler set with three or four interchangeable barrels may be the better value. If you prefer polished, straight-to-curly versatility, consider a bundle that includes a flat iron or thermal brush alongside the curling attachments.

In short, the best set is the one that matches your hair type, styling habits, and the curl patterns you actually wear most often.
